5. CITY COUNCIL BILL #15-0497/ URBAN RENEWAL – JONESTOWN – AMENDMENT (City Council President – Administration)**
For the purpose of amending the Urban Renewal Plan for Jonestown to add a new disposition lot to the Renewal Plan, to revise Exhibit 1 to reflect a land use change in a portion of the new disposition lot, and to revise Exhibit 3 to reflect the addition of the new disposition lot; waiving certain content and procedural requirements; making the provisions of this Ordinance severable; providing for the application of this Ordinance in conjunction with certain other ordinances; and providing for a special effective date. (Twelfth District)

6. CITY COUNCIL BILL #15-0495/ ZONING – CONDITIONAL USE CONVERSION OF A 1-FAMILY DWELLING UNIT TO A 2-FAMILY DWELLING UNIT IN THE R-8 ZONING DISTRICT – 926 NEWINGTON AVENUE (Councilmember – Nick Mosby)
For the purpose of permitting, subject to certain conditions, the conversion of a 1-family dwelling unit to a 2-family dwelling unit in the R-8 Zoning District on the property known as 926 Newington Avenue, as outlined in red on the accompanying plat. (Seventh District)

7. CITY COUNCIL BILL #15-0506/ PLANNED UNIT DEVELOPMENT – DESIGNATION – 5601 EASTERN AVENUE (Councilmember – James B. Kraft)**
For the purpose of approving the application of TRP-MCB 5601 Eastern, LLC, owner of certain property located at 5601 Eastern Avenue, to have that property designated a Business Planned Unit Development; and approving the Development Plan submitted by the
applicant. (First District)

CITY COUNCIL BILL #15-0505/ REZONING – 5601 EASTERN AVENUE (Councilmember – James B. Kraft)**
For the purpose of changing the zoning for the property known as 5601 Eastern Avenue, as outlined in red on the accompanying plat, from the M-3 Zoning District to the B-2-3 Zoning District. ( First District)
